I gotcha. no worries. Im def not complaining. These Ferraris are awesome!

Since i got the Gekko hub I ramped them up (incrementally) to 550mhz.  3 were getting about 360ghs, and 1 was at 340.  Which is still amazing.

and I did dial back the volt screw. but then it only got up to 520mhz.  so i turned back up a bit, but not as much as I had before.  its back to 550mhz,  and 340ghs.  So it's all good.

If only I could find more gekko hubs, Id buy some more. There is a guy in Germany selling 2 hubs on Ebay for like 1500 Euros ($1700) +$160 shipping.  I offered him $500, and he told me to go F myself  ¯\_ (ツ)_/¯   hopefully there in stock again soon.


I have the same issue with 1 of my stick too, but I couldnt find out which stick it was.  I got 8 of them, runnin on the bigtcoinmerch hub.

I thought it was the inconsistentcy of power distribution when all 4 sticks are plugged in to each of the hubs. 

I run all of them at 400Mhz averaging around 250Ghs, but 1 always come down to around 115 MHz / 120GHs
